Z-BlogPHP 是一个基于 PHP 和 MySQL 的博客程序,它提供了丰富的功能和灵活的扩展性,适用于搭建个人博客或小型网站。数据库在其中扮演着存储和管理博客内容的关键角色。
Z-BlogPHP 的数据库类型主要是 MySQL,用于存储博客文章、用户信息、评论等数据。
原因:可能是数据库配置错误、数据库服务器未启动或网络问题。
解决方法:
config.php
文件中的数据库配置信息是否正确。原因:可能是数据库备份不足、硬件故障或恶意攻击。
解决方法:
原因:可能是数据库查询效率低下、服务器资源不足或代码优化不足。
解决方法:
以下是一个简单的 Z-BlogPHP 数据库连接示例:
<?php
// 数据库配置信息
$db_host = 'localhost';
$db_user = 'root';
$db_pass = 'password';
$db_name = 'zblogphp';
// 连接数据库
$conn = mysqli_connect($db_host, $db_user, $db_pass, $db_name);
if (!$conn) {
die('数据库连接失败: ' . mysqli_connect_error());
}
// 执行查询语句
$sql = "SELECT * FROM `blog_posts`";
$result = mysqli_query($conn, $sql);
if (mysqli_num_rows($result) > 0) {
while ($row = mysqli_fetch_assoc($result)) {
echo '标题: ' . $row['title'] . '<br>';
echo '内容: ' . $row['content'] . '<br><br>';
}
} else {
echo '没有找到博客文章';
}
// 关闭数据库连接
mysqli_close($conn);
?>
请注意,以上示例代码仅供参考,实际使用时请根据具体情况进行调整。如需更多帮助,请访问 Z-BlogPHP 官方论坛或社区寻求支持。
领取专属 10元无门槛券
手把手带您无忧上云